Lac Jug
Lac Jug is a lake in Lanaudière, Southwestern Quebec, Quebec. Lac Jug is situated nearby to the quarter Val-Saint-Côme.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Forêt-Ouareau Regional Park
Nature reserve
Photo: Fralambert,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Parc régional de la Forêt-Ouareau is a park for outdoor activities, in the regional county municipality of Matawinie, in the administrative region of Lanaudière, in Quebec, in Canada.
